          Christy Walton

          American billionaire heiress

          Christy Ruth Walton (née Tallant;[1][2] born February 8, 1949) is the widow of John T.

          Walton, who was one of the sons of the Walmart founder Sam Walton.

        6. In June 2005, her husband died in a plane crash,[3] making her the main heir to his fortune of US$18.2 billion. Forbes listed Christy Walton as the richest woman in the world for several years.[2][4] Her net worth was estimated to $41.7 billion in March 2015,[4] the bulk of which came from her shares in Walmart, but also from First Solar, in which her husband had invested.

          In November 2015, an analysis of court documents by Bloomberg revealed that the bulk of her husband's wealth had been transferred to her son, Lukas Walton, resulting in an estimated net worth of approximately US$5 billion.[5]
